Welcome to GAMUT -- GAMUT is a suite of game generators designated for testing game-theoretic algorithms. With GAMUT, instances of games from thirty-five base game classes can be easily generated. Using different parameterization options, it is possible to randomize over countless distributions of games, resulting in a comprehensive test bed for any algorithm requiring a normal-form game as input.

GAMUT is not to be confused with Gambit, a library of game theory software and tools for the construction and analysis of finite extensive and normal form games. GAMUT is made to be used in collaboration with Gambit.
